**Ticket QV-4182: Bulk edit in Ledgerpine admin table silently drops rows**

Hey, flagging this before the cut: when you select more than 200 rows in the Ledgerpine admin table and apply a bulk status change, anything past page one just... doesn't update. No error, no toast, nothing. Users think it worked. Repro is easy on staging with the seeded accounts dataset. Pretty sure this should block the release train. The trace from my repro session is pasted below.

session token of kagup-hahaf = htk3_2b8

Runbook fragment — Flagwright rollout framework. All percentage-based rollouts must pass through the Flagwright gate service, which enforces tenant isolation and logs every flag evaluation to the Ostermere audit stream. Reviewers should confirm that kill-switch flags are owned by the on-call group, not individuals, and that stale flags older than 90 days are flagged for removal. Emergency disable requires two-person approval via the gatekeeper CLI. The current flag inventory and ownership matrix live on the page below.

runbook for haduf-tadup: https://confluence.tolvaqsys.internal/display/display/display/8e81e604

**Q: Why were the nightly crons drifting on the Tallow cluster?**

Short version: the scheduler node on Tallow was syncing time against a decommissioned NTP box, so jobs slid about 40 seconds per week. Ravi fixed the source; details in the drift postmortem. If you ever need to unlock the scheduler's config archive while digging into this, the recovery passphrase is listed just below.

strongbox words: druvan-lamys-eliius-jorax-istox-soreth-ulays-gilix-ralix-oliiel-norwyn-casvan-praius

## Deployment

Stormcaller fans out weather alerts to regional push queues. Deploy via the standard pipeline; canary one region first. Fan-out workers drain in under 30 seconds, so rolling restarts are safe during active alerts. Never deploy during a severe-weather surge without paging on-call. Production runs with the following configuration values.

deployment values, kahip-bagag:
[quenvan]
port = 8443
region = east-3
host = quenvan.tolvaqforge.corp
team = casok
timeout_ms = 1000
retries = 4